This setup mirrors classic short-squeeze conditions, where cascading liquidations amplify upward momentum. Negative funding rates in perpetual futures further skew the landscape toward squeezes, as shorts pay longs to maintain positions. BandWidth has narrowed significantly, indicating low volatility that historically precedes major breakouts, with targets around $84, from symmetrical triangle projections. This setup aligns with past cycles where squeezes resolved bullishly 70% of the time during uptrends. Volume contraction during the squeeze builds energy, ready to unleash on expansion.
